Computer >> คอมพิวเตอร์ >  >> การเขียนโปรแกรม >> C#

คุณลักษณะทั่วไปใน C # คืออะไร


Generics อนุญาตให้คุณชะลอข้อกำหนดของชนิดข้อมูลขององค์ประกอบการเขียนโปรแกรมในคลาสหรือเมธอด จนกว่าจะมีการใช้งานจริงในโปรแกรม กล่าวคือ ยาชื่อสามัญช่วยให้คุณเขียนคลาสหรือเมธอดที่ใช้ได้กับข้อมูลทุกประเภท

ต่อไปนี้เป็นคุณสมบัติของยาชื่อสามัญใน C# -

  • สร้างคลาสทั่วไปที่มีข้อจำกัดเพื่อให้สามารถเข้าถึงเมธอดในประเภทข้อมูลเฉพาะได้

  • รับข้อมูลเกี่ยวกับประเภทที่ใช้ในประเภทข้อมูลทั่วไป ณ รันไทม์โดยใช้วิธีสะท้อนกลับ

  • ใช้รหัสซ้ำสูงสุด ความปลอดภัยในการพิมพ์ และประสิทธิภาพ

  • ไลบรารีคลาส .NET Framework ประกอบด้วยคลาสคอลเลกชันทั่วไปใหม่หลายคลาสในเนมสเปซ System.Collections.Generic คุณสามารถใช้คลาสคอลเลกชันทั่วไปเหล่านี้แทนคลาสคอลเลกชันในเนมสเปซ System.Collections

  • สร้างอินเทอร์เฟซทั่วไป คลาส เมธอด เหตุการณ์ และผู้รับมอบสิทธิ์